Simple step-by-step conversion method Converting Fahrenheit to Celsius follows a straightforward formula that anyone can apply. First, subtract 32 from the Fahrenheit value. Then multiply the result by five-ninths. The formula looks like this: C = (F - 32) × 5/9. For example, if your recipe calls for 12°F, subtracting 32 gives -20, multiplying by 5/9 translates to roughly -11.1°C.
